Default oil return question

i am placing my turbo with the compressor on the passenger side of the vehicle. My downpip blocks me from putting the oil return in the larger part of the oil pan. I was wondering if i put the return at the top of the shallow part of the pan close to where the rear main side of the pan. i wish i had a picture but i don't. the return line will still be above the oil level just on the shallow part of the pan where the stock exhaust goes.

Default Re: oil return question

Yes, that will work. You may want to use a steel braided line for your return since the downpipe is close to it.

Default Re: oil return question

i guess you understand the placement then. I figured as long as the line is all downhill from the turbo and is above the oil line in the pan.

Default Re: oil return question

yup, in fact I think in one of my past turbo projects I did for a guy I had to do the oil return in the same spot, I do remember some cutting of the windage tray was needed, but nothing major.
